July 12, 1928: Delivered as Neuchâtel railcar 78, type Ce 2/2 73.

June 1972.
Urban Transport Museum of France (AMTUIR)
Open regularly
September 1977: Arrived at the museum as Paris railcar 78 (ex Neuchâtel railcar 78), manufacturer BBC/Schweizerische Industrie-Gesellschaft (SIG)/Schweizerische Wagons- und Aufzügefabrik (SWS), type Be 2/2 73, series 71-78, length 9.20 m, weight 10.9 t, manufactured 1922-1928, with 20 seats and 35 standing places, 2 axles, 2 engines, power output 51 kW.
